By Sruly Glabman, eighth grade – Cheder Menachem of Los Angeles
On a recent Erev Shabbos, 25 young mispallelim of Kol Yakov Yehuda left on their Shabbos taste of Shlichus to Chabad of Redondo Beach.
The mispalelim were a handful of the many Rebbe’s Diamond Daveners that daven weekly in Los Angeles’ only Shul run for the kids and by the kids.
Arriving in Chabad of Redondo Beach with enough time before Shabbos, the boys headed for the Redondo Beach Pier for some Friday Mivtzoim.
Upon arriving at the Pier, the sight of many proud chassidishe children with their yarmulkes proudly on their heads and their tzitzis fluttering in the cool ocean breeze, was astounding. It immediately made for many warm good shabbos wishes which of course were then returned with an invitation to come to shul for shabbos services.
For Kabbolas Shabbos, the Rebbe’s Diamond Daveners davened along with members of the Chabad of Redondo Beach community, they made an immediate impression with their great behavior and their unwavering Chayus. The children also got a feel of what it means to see a Chabad House in action as they saw the wide array of people that come to the Chabad House and the programs that cater for the needs of their Neshomas and some nourishment for the body too.
Seudas Shabbos was a lebedige and heartwarming experience as the talmidim sat and sang in unison and heard some divrei torah. The main dvar Torah was delivered by the president of Kol Yakov Yehudah, Habochur Hatomim Hamispallel Levi Cohen.
Following Chassidus on Shabbos morning and of course some mezonos, the mispallelim joined the large crowd that came to daven at Chabad of Redondo Beach. The mispallelim showed what it means to be a diamond davener of the Rebbe, as they participated eagerly in every aspect of the davening with kavod and chayus. The mispallelim and the community were addressed by the head of Chabad of Redondo, Rabbi Yossy Mintz, followed by the founder and director of the Rebbe’s dimond daveners– Rabbi Mendel Duchman.
Seudas Shabbbos was along with the kiddush of Chabad of Redondo and many community members sat and swayed and smiled as the sweet sounds of niggunim and songs filled the Chabad of Redondo kiddush room. A true Kiddush Lubavitch. The mispallelim were also treated to an inspiring mammer baal peh from Rabbi Mintz and an empowering story from shliach Rabbi Levi Diskin, who just recently joined the family of Shluchim in Redondo Beach.
The Mispallelim went for a farbrengen/shalash seudos to the house of Rabbi Mintz and were treated to some great stories about shlichus in particular and the life of a chossid in general.
Motzei Shabbos came and was a time to taste from the delights of Redondo Beach’s very own kosher eatery, Chayo’s. The Chayo brothers pulled out all the stops for the Rebbe’s Diamond Daveners, serving them delicious pizza and fries. (Thank you for opening especially for us!)
